Senior Psychological Wellbeing Practitioner
This is a fantastic opportunity for an experienced PWP to take the next step in their career!
As a Senior Psychological Wellbeing Practitioner for our NHS Derbyshire Talking Therapies team, you’ll work alongside the Service Lead and PWP Team Lead to support, develop, and inspire the team - while continuing to deliver high-quality, person-centred care to our service users.
About the role:
- Deliver high-quality assessments and evidence-based low-intensity CBT interventions to patients referred by local GP practices.
- Carry out rapid screenings and assessments, drawing on a sound understanding of mental health needs and associated risks.
- Provide regular clinical and case management supervision to PWP team members and trainees.
- Support the Team Lead with clinical supervision and line management responsibilities where needed.
- Champion high standards of clinical record keeping in line with service policy.
- Ensure service user needs and recovery goals remain at the heart of everything we do.
- Actively support service development, identifying opportunities for innovation and improvement.
- Lead by example - be a positive role model and promote a culture of learning and collaboration.
This is a full-time permanent role. You'll work Mondays to Fridays between the service operating hours of 8am-8pm (8am-5pm on Fridays), and you'd typically work one late shift per week (12pm-8pm).
There is an expectation to work face-to-face at least one day per week from our Chesterfield base (Rowland Hill House, Boythorpe Rd, Chesterfield, S49 1HQ), with the remainder of the week offering remote flexibility depending on service needs.

About you:
We’d love to hear from you if you:
- Hold a PGCert or UGCert in Low Intensity Interventions from a BPS-accredited provider, or a MSci in Applied Psychology (PWP) with dual BPS accreditation, or have completed a PWP Apprenticeship through a BPS-accredited route.
- Hold PWP Registration with either the BABCP or BPS.
- Have PWP supervisor training.
- Have significant experience working in Talking Therapies service as a PWP, utilising low intensity CBT to support people with complex mental health needs.
- Have experience supporting others through supervision or mentorship.
